NADA establishes two key benchmarks for KPI 2023

By: Fauzi Suhaimi dan Hakim Suhaimi

BENTONG, December 6, 2023 – The National Anti-Drugs Agency (NADA) established two main benchmarks to measure key performance indicators (KPI) in the NADA Strategic Plan 2023.

According to Tuan Sutekno Ahmad Belon, Director General of NADA, the two benchmarks represent the efforts in minimising the rate of drug users (not exceeding 400 individuals per 100,000 population).

Meanwhile, the second benchmark involves efforts to increase the client’s recovery rate up to 80 percent by 2025.

“The purpose of this retreat is to assess the implementation and achievement of key performance indicators (KPI) for the five main cores of the year 2023.”

“In addition, this retreat was held to ensure that issues that arise during the implementation of the NADA Strategic Plan 2023 can be dealt with more efficiently.”

“It is hoped that this effort can strengthen the participants’ bonds and cooperation to avoid a culture of working in silos in finalizing the way forward for the implementation of the NADA Strategic Plan 2024,” he said here on Wednesday.

He said this while officiating the NADA 2024 Strategic Planning Retreat at the Management Level and Appreciation Ceremony for the Head of the Responsibility Center (PTj) at the Housing and Local Government Training Institute (I-KPKT), in Bukit Tinggi, Pahang.

Also present was Deputy Director General (Operations) Tuan Khairul Anwar Bachok and 75 participants consisting of division directors, unit heads, state NADA directors and the director of the Narcotics Addiction Recovery Center (PUSPEN).

In the meantime, Tuan Sutekno added that the 2021-2025 NADA Strategic Plan includes five main cores: Core 1 Prevention Education; Core 2 Treatment, Medication and Rehabilitation; Core 3 Enforcement and Security; Core 4 International Relations; and Core 5 Organizational Strengthening.
